Why is a sidewinder snake called a sidewinder snake?

Because of the way it moves over the sand. It travels by keeping the majority of it's body off the hot sand. Using a rippling motion, it travels 'sideways' to the direction it's facing (hence the name sidewinder)

What it moves sideways along the beach?

The creature that moves sideways along the beach is the crab. Crabs have a unique anatomy that allows them to scuttle sideways, which helps them navigate their sandy or rocky environments efficiently. This sideways movement aids in quick escapes from predators and allows them to easily access food sources along the shore.
